#01ff5e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#01ff5e is composed of 0.4% red, 100% green and 36.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.1% yellow and 0% black. It has a hue angle of 142 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 50.2%. #01ff5e color hex could be obtained by blending #02ffbc with #00ff00. Closest websafe color is: #00ff66.

Shades and Tints of #01ff5e

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000100 is the darkest color, while #ecfff3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#01ff5e

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#768a7d is the less saturated color, while #01ff5e is the most saturated one.
